The Department of Clinical Neuroscience is pleased to invite you to a seminar titled “Controversies in Neurology – in Swedish”. The seminar is the third in a series of several on neurodegeneration and will take place in Stockholm on 27 August 2026.

Controversies in neurology

Name of the seminar: Leder idrottsrelaterad hjärnskakning till neurodegeneration? (Does sports-related concussion lead to neurodegeneration?)
Date and time: Thursday 27 August, 17.00–20.00
Venue: Nobel Forum, Karolinska Institutet
Host: Karolinska Institutet, Department of Clinical Neuroscience
Organiser: Dr Eric Thelin, Prof Niklas Marklund, Dr Per M Roos and Prof Robert Harris
Target audience: The invitation is aimed at neurologists, neurosurgeons, surgeons, geriatricians, sports medicine specialists, general practitioners, as well as healthcare staff and researchers with an interest in brain injury, rehabilitation and cognitive disorders.

Please not that the seminar will be held in Swedish.
